Are there any free platforms to view trade charts for virtual currencies?
Can anyone recommend any free platforms where I can view trade charts for virtual currencies? I'm looking for a platform that provides real-time and historical data, as well as various technical indicators to help me analyze the market trends. It would be great if the platform also offers customizable chart settings and the ability to compare different cryptocurrencies. Any suggestions?
8 answers
- BILL YOFDec 29, 2021 · 4 years agoSure! One popular free platform for viewing trade charts for virtual currencies is TradingView. It offers a wide range of features, including real-time and historical data, multiple technical indicators, and customizable chart settings. You can also compare different cryptocurrencies on the same chart, which is really convenient for market analysis. Give it a try!
- Nikky eduSep 05, 2021 · 5 years agoDefinitely! CoinMarketCap is another great option for viewing trade charts for virtual currencies. Although it's primarily known as a cryptocurrency market data aggregator, it also provides free charts with real-time and historical data. While the charting features may not be as advanced as some dedicated platforms, it's still a reliable choice for basic analysis.
